Located in the heart of Hamilton city, we offer a range of Education programmes from school visits to professional development opportunities for teachers and kaiako.

Learning outside of the classroom

Our Education programmes are informed by the New Zealand Curriculum – ensuring we align with your school learning goals – and by the Museum's current exhibitions and events.
